Role Overview
You will manage a varied residential portfolio in and around Bristol, combining on-site presence with the flexibility of hybrid working. Your focus will be to ensure each development is safe, compliant, and well-maintained, with clear communication and a consistently high standard of service for residents and clients.
Supported by a collaborative team, you will plan and prioritise site visits, oversee maintenance and compliance, manage service charge budgets, and build trusted relationships with residents, freeholders, and contractors. You will bring a calm, organised approach and a genuine passion for great customer service.
ROLE EXPECTATIONS
You will balance time between site visits across the Bristol area, remote working, and time in our Bristol office. Most days you will be coordinating maintenance and compliance actions, managing budgets and contractors, and keeping residents informed with timely, personable updates.
What Success Looks Like
- Residents feel listened to and informed, with issues acknowledged quickly and resolved to a high standard.
- Developments remain safe, compliant, and well-presented, with clear audit trails and forward plans in place.
- Service charge budgets are accurate, transparent, and well-managed, with variances explained and minimised.
- Maintenance is proactive, with robust 12–24 month plans and timely execution of works.
- Meetings, inspections, and key milestones are delivered on time, with clear, concise reporting.
- Strong supplier relationships deliver quality, value, and accountability across the portfolio.

How You'll Spend Most Of Your Time
- Visiting sites to complete inspections, plan works, and meet residents and contractors.
- Managing service charge budgets, tracking expenditure, and preparing reports.
- Coordinating maintenance, compliance, and H&S actions, and ensuring records are up to date.
- Preparing for and attending resident and client meetings, then following through on agreed actions.
- Procuring and overseeing contractors, reviewing performance, and approving invoices.
- Handling day-to-day enquiries with empathy, clarity, and timely communication.
Who This Role Is For
- You enjoy variety, take ownership, and stay organised across multiple sites and priorities.
- You are people-focused, calm under pressure, and able to handle challenging conversations constructively.
- You are commercially aware with a practical eye for detail and presentation standards.
- You are comfortable working independently while being an active, supportive team member.
- You are Bristol-based or within a practical commute and happy to travel across the region.
Experience That Helps
- Experience managing residential blocks or estates, or a related property management role.
- Familiarity with service charge budgeting, invoicing, and financial reporting.
- Knowledge of building safety, compliance, and contractor management.
- Running resident or client meetings and following through on actions.
- Using property management systems and producing clear, professional correspondence.
